What You Need for Your Peanut Butter Banana Protein Shake
Gathering your ingredients is the first step to deliciousness. Luckily, it’s a short list! For your amazing Peanut Butter Banana Protein Shake, you’ll need:
- 1 ripe banana (the riper, the sweeter!)
- 2 tablespoons of your favorite peanut butter (I usually go for natural)
- 1 scoop of protein powder (whatever kind you prefer)
- 1 cup of milk or a milk alternative (almond, soy, or oat milk work great)
- A handful of ice cubes (totally optional, but I love it icy!)
That’s it! Simple ingredients for a simply fantastic shake.
Choosing the Right Ingredients for Your Peanut Butter Banana Protein Shake
While the basic recipe is simple, you can totally customize it by being a little thoughtful about your ingredients. Your protein powder choice makes a difference. Whey is classic, but plant-based options like pea or rice protein are fantastic too, especially if you’re dairy-free. They might change the texture a little, but they still pack that protein punch.
Then there’s the milk. Dairy milk makes it creamy, but almond, soy, or oat milk are lighter and work beautifully. I often use unsweetened almond milk to keep sugar in check. And peanut butter! Natural peanut butter with just peanuts and maybe salt is my preference. It blends smoother and usually has less added sugar and oils than processed varieties. The kind of peanut butter really impacts the flavor, so pick one you love!

How to Make the Perfect Peanut Butter Banana Protein Shake
Alright, let’s get to the fun part: making this amazing Peanut Butter Banana Protein Shake! It’s so easy, you’ll wonder why you didn’t make it sooner. Just follow these simple steps, and you’ll be sipping on deliciousness in no time.
First things first, grab your blender. Make sure it’s clean and ready to go.
Next, toss in your ripe banana. You can break it into a couple of pieces to help the blender out.
Then, add your two tablespoons of peanut butter. I usually just scoop it right from the jar.
Now, add your scoop of protein powder. Don’t spill it!
Pour in your cup of milk or milk alternative. This is your liquid base.
If you like your shake cold and thick, now’s the time to add that handful of ice cubes.
Secure the lid on your blender tightly. You don’t want a shake explosion!
Start blending. Begin on a lower speed and then increase it.
Blend until everything is completely smooth. There shouldn’t be any chunks of banana or streaks of peanut butter.
This usually takes about 30 seconds to a minute, depending on your blender.
Sometimes, I might stop it and give it a little shake or scrape down the sides if needed.
Check the consistency. If it’s too thick for your liking, add a splash more milk and blend again briefly.
If it’s too thin, you can add a few more ice cubes or even a tiny bit more protein powder or peanut butter and re-blend.
Once it’s perfectly smooth and the right consistency for you, turn off the blender.
Carefully remove the lid.
Pour your beautiful Peanut Butter Banana Protein Shake into a glass.
Give it a little stir if you like, or just dive right in!
Enjoy every delicious sip!

Tips for Success with Your Peanut Butter Banana Protein Shake
Making this Peanut Butter Banana Protein Shake is pretty straightforward, but I’ve picked up a few little tricks over the years that make it even better. Want that extra creamy texture and perfect flavor? Here are my go-to tips:
First, always use a ripe banana. Like, spotted-peel ripe. They’re sweeter and blend up so much smoother than firm, green ones. It makes a huge difference in the natural sweetness of your shake.
Don’t skip the ice if you like it thick and cold! A handful of ice cubes makes it wonderfully frosty and gives it a lovely, milkshake-like consistency. If you prefer it less thick, just use chilled milk instead of adding ice.
Blend it longer than you think you need to. Seriously. Give it a good 30-60 seconds. This breaks everything down completely and gives you that super creamy, lump-free texture we’re after.
And always, always taste it before you pour it into your glass. Sometimes, depending on your protein powder or peanut butter, you might want a tiny bit more sweetness. A small drizzle of honey or maple syrup can fix that right up. Or if it’s too sweet, a pinch of salt can balance it out.
Don’t be afraid to adjust the milk too. If it’s too thick, add a splash more and blend again. Too thin? A few more ice cubes or even half a banana can help. It’s your shake, make it perfect for you!
Variations of Your Peanut Butter Banana Protein Shake
One of the coolest things about this Peanut Butter Banana Protein Shake is how easy it is to switch things up! You can totally customize it based on what you have or what your body is craving. Want to sneak in some greens? Add a handful of spinach! You won’t even taste it, pinky promise, and you get extra vitamins.
For a little fiber and healthy omega-3s, try adding a tablespoon of chia seeds or ground flax seeds before blending. They also help make the shake a bit thicker, which is a bonus in my book.
Feeling like a chocolatey treat? A tablespoon of unsweetened cocoa powder turns this into a delicious peanut butter cup kind of shake. It’s like dessert, but healthy!
If your banana wasn’t super ripe or you just like things a bit sweeter, a tiny drizzle of honey or maple syrup can be added. Just start with a small amount and taste as you go.
These simple additions can totally transform your shake and boost its nutritional power without much effort at all.
Frequently Asked Questions About This Peanut Butter Banana Protein Shake
Okay, I get a lot of questions about making the perfect Peanut Butter Banana Protein Shake. It’s such a popular recipe, so it makes sense! Here are some of the things people ask me most often:
Can I make this shake ahead of time?
You can, but I don’t really recommend it for the best texture. The banana can get a little weird if it sits too long in the liquid, and the shake can separate. It’s really so quick to make fresh, that’s usually the way to go.
What’s the best protein powder to use?
Honestly, the “best” is totally up to your personal preference and dietary needs! I usually use a vanilla or unflavored whey protein, but plant-based options work beautifully too. Just pick one you like the taste of and that agrees with your stomach.
Can I use a frozen banana instead of a fresh one?
Absolutely! Using a frozen banana is actually one of my favorite tricks. It makes the shake incredibly thick and creamy, almost like soft-serve ice cream. Just break the frozen banana into chunks before adding it to your blender.
How do I make my shake thicker or thinner?
Easy peasy! To make it thicker, add a few more ice cubes or use a frozen banana. You can also add a little more peanut butter or a tablespoon of chia seeds. To make it thinner, just add a splash more milk or milk alternative until you get your desired consistency. Blend briefly after adding liquid.

Estimated Nutritional Information
Just a little heads-up: the exact nutrition facts for your Peanut Butter Banana Protein Shake will change depending on the specific brands of protein powder, milk, and peanut butter you use. Think of these numbers as a helpful estimate based on pretty standard ingredients.
Generally, you’re looking at:
- Calories: Around 350-450
- Protein: About 25-35 grams
- Carbohydrates: Roughly 30-40 grams
- Fat: Around 10-15 grams
- Sugar: Typically 20-30 grams (much of this is natural sugar from the banana and milk)
It’s a solid way to get a good dose of protein, healthy fats, and carbs to fuel your day or recover after a workout.
